Fault Codes:Komatsu PC220-8 DY2CKB

What is Komatsu PC220-8 Fault Code DY2CKB?

Fault Code DY2CKB indicates a communication error or malfunction in the machine monitoring system's display controller circuit on the Komatsu PC220-8 excavator. This code specifically relates to the interface between the machine controller and the operator display panel, affecting the excavator's ability to properly communicate operational data to the cab monitor.

In the PC220-8's integrated control architecture, the display controller serves as the critical link between sensor inputs, the ECM (Engine Control Module), and the visual feedback system operators rely on. When this communication pathway fails, the machine's sophisticated monitoring capabilities become compromised, potentially masking other developing issues and reducing operational safety.

Common Symptoms

  • Blank or flickering monitor display with intermittent data loss on the cab screen
  • Warning lights illuminated on the instrument cluster without corresponding error messages displayed
  • Inability to access machine settings or view critical operating parameters (fuel consumption, temperature readings, pressure data)
  • Inconsistent gauge readings that freeze, jump erratically, or display obviously incorrect values
  • Audible warning beeps without visual confirmation of the specific alert condition

Potential Causes

The DY2CKB code typically stems from electrical connection issues rather than component failure. In used PC220-8 excavators, the most frequent causes include:

  • Corroded or loose harness connectors behind the display panel, particularly the multi-pin connector at the monitor backside
  • Damaged wiring harness near the cab door hinge area where constant flexing causes wire fatigue and breakage
  • Failed display controller circuit board due to moisture intrusion or age-related capacitor degradation
  • Poor ground connections at the cab mounting points, especially after undercarriage work or cab removal
  • Voltage fluctuations from alternator issues or deteriorating main power cables affecting the 12V supply to the display system

How to Troubleshoot and Fix Code DY2CKB

Step 1: Visual Inspection Begin by disconnecting the battery and removing the display panel housing. Inspect all harness connectors for corrosion (greenish deposits), bent pins, or moisture. On used excavators, check the wiring routing along the cab door frame for abrasion points where insulation may be worn through from years of operation.

Step 2: Electrical Testing Using a digital multimeter, verify supply voltage at the display connector. You should measure approximately 12-14V DC at the power pin with ignition on. Check ground continuity by measuring resistance between the ground pin and chassis ground—readings should be below 1 ohm. Test communication lines for shorts or opens using the resistance function.

Step 3: Connector Service Clean all connector pins with electrical contact cleaner and apply dielectric grease before reconnection. This step is crucial for used machinery where environmental contaminants accumulate over time. Ensure the locking tabs on connectors fully engage—partial connections cause intermittent faults.

Step 4: Harness Verification Perform a wiggle test on the harness while monitoring for code reoccurrence using Komatsu KOMTRAX or compatible diagnostic software. Pay special attention to flex points. If the code appears intermittently during movement, repair or replace the affected harness section with proper strain relief.

Step 5: Component Replacement If connections and wiring test normal, the display controller board itself may require replacement. Before ordering parts for older machines, verify part availability and consider that ECM software updates may be needed for new display units to communicate properly.
